Abstract (EN)
The main purpose of this research is to find out the influence of cooperative learning andtraditional learning approaches on students? academic performance in the ?Introduction toGeometry? chapter, using the Student Teams Achievement Divisions technique which is one of thelearning methods based on cooperative learning. The research also aims to investigate the effect ofcooperative learning method on the level of remembrance and impression on genders.In this research a pre-test, post-test control group pattern has been applied. The mathematicachievement test, comprising of elementary school 6th grade mathematics Introduction to Geometrychapter which has been employed as the pre-test, post-test in addition to remembrance test for thepurpose of this study, has been developed by the researcher and analysed for validity andcredibility.This research has been conducted with a total of 40 students receiving their education in aprimary school classes 6/A and 6/D situated in Rize. In the pre-test carried out in both classes nosignificant difference in success rate has been observed between the students of these two sections.To ensure the objectivity of the application, all practices of the experimental group usingcooperative learning method has been administered by the researcher, whereas the traditionallearning approach covering all class education for the control group has been exercised by thesection?s mathematics instructor.The analysis of the data from the post-test conducted after the application shows that thelearning method based on cooperation is not only more affective on students? academic successcompared to the traditional learning method but also does not create a significant difference ofsuccess between genders in the experimental group.In the test conducted for permanency in order to find out the level of remembrance inexperimental and control groups after four weeks of the application, the analyses of the data hasproved the learning method based on cooperation has more influence on permanency than thetraditional learning methods.
